Tuner

Severe hum or noise, or stations

cannot be received. (“TUNED” or “ST”

flashes on the display.)
 Connect the antenna properly.

 Find a location and an orientation that

provide good reception, and then set

up the antenna again.

 Keep the antennas, SiriusConnect

Home tuner, and AC adaptor away

from the speaker cords and the power

cord to avoid picking up noise.

 Connect a commercially available

external antenna.

 Consult your nearest Sony dealer if the

supplied AM antenna has come off the

plastic stand.

 Turn off nearby electrical equipment.
The system cannot receive satellite

channels at all.
 Check that the XM Mini-Tuner and

Home Dock or the SiriusConnect

Home tuner are connected properly.

 The receiving condition is not good.

Move the antenna to the place where

the condition is good.

 Check that you subscribed to the

desired satellite radio service (see page

12).

To reset the system to factory settings

If the system still does not operate

properly, reset the system to factory

settings.

Use buttons on the unit to reset the

system to its factory default settings.

1

Disconnect and reconnect the power

cord, and then turn on the system.

2

Press /CANCEL

, DSGX

and

/

at the same time.

All user-configured settings, such as

preset radio stations, SIRIUS Parental

Lock password, timer, and the clock,

are deleted.
